Painful knees associated with a septic focus

Abstract:
The association between gastrointestinal disorders and arthritis is well recognized. We describe a 54-yr-old man who presented with a seronegative oligoarthritis in whom the clinical picture was consistent with a hypertrophic osteoarthropathy. An occult septic focus was identified when a barium enema demonstrated a diverticular abscess, treatment of which led to a complete resolution of symptoms.
